    What did you do about mobiles? I will probably be putting both babies in their own cribs. They will both be in my room as I don't have an empty room for a nursery. I am wondering do I get two of the same, or two different, or only put a mobile in one crib? I would think that the sound of the other mobile would be distracting if they were on at the same time, but I think the baby without one would get more fussy. I really want the Fisher-Price - Rainforest - Peek-a-boo Leaves Musical Mobile It has a remote so I don't have to get up to turn it on. I am not set on it though, so I am willing to switch to another mobile option if it makes more sense.

    We used two of the same kind and turned them on simultaneously. We used those for a few months. We now use only the soothers in each crib. I would suggest maybe just using these if you are looking into efficiency. I hope I've helped :).

    Mine shared a crib until 4.5 months, then we put one in each crib for a while... but I found that after 4 months mobiles seemed to distract them and over stimulate them and definitely didn't help them sleep, so I went with soothers instead. They were great around 2-3 months though. I'd get two, and put one with the music off, I know it's an option with the fisher price rainforest one.

    WE have the Fisher-Price - Rainforest - Peek-a-boo Leaves Musical Mobile. We have one in each crib. We turn them on one after another, they aren't that loud so it's never bothered my girls, they love them. They are really nice b/c you can take the mobile top off when they are too od for them and just use the music base. I love mine, I would get 2.

    Mine shared a crib until they were about 3 and a half months, with the Fisher Price Rainforest mobile you're talking about. They loved it when they were really tiny, it helped them to go to sleep, but now its more of a distraction. We've still never used the remote. When we split them up (operation divide and conquer), we kept the mobile in one crib, and put their Fisher Price rainforest soother in the other crib. I don't think that soothes them much either, but it buys me a few minutes in the morning to get their bottles ready before I pick them up.
